Understanding Nasopharyngeal Carcinoma in Children
What is Nasopharyngeal Carcinoma?
Nasopharyngeal carcinoma is a type of head and neck cancer that originates in the nasopharynx, the upper part of the throat behind the nose. It is known for its association with the Epstein-Barr virus (EBV) and has a distinct geographical distribution, with higher incidences in certain regions.
Unique Considerations in Pediatric Cases
When nasopharyngeal carcinoma occurs in children, it presents distinct challenges. The anatomy of pediatric patients differs from adults, requiring specialized care and treatment approaches. Additionally, the psychological and emotional aspects of pediatric care must be addressed.
Criteria for Evaluating Hospitals for Pediatric NPC Treatment
Pediatric Oncology Expertise
Hospitals with specialized pediatric oncology departments and experienced medical professionals are better equipped to provide comprehensive care to children with NPC.
Multidisciplinary Care Teams
The involvement of multidisciplinary teams, including pediatric oncologists, radiation oncologists, surgeons, and pediatric psychologists, is crucial for a holistic approach to treatment.
State-of-the-Art Diagnostic and Treatment Facilities
Modern diagnostic tools, such as MRI and PET scans, along with advanced treatment options like proton therapy, are essential for effective NPC treatment in children.
Research and Clinical Trials
Hospitals engaged in research and clinical trials related to nasopharyngeal carcinoma often offer cutting-edge treatments and options for pediatric patients.
